Happy Holidays to all! ** South China Sea Exclusive ------------------------------------------------------------ According to a new CSIS Asia Maritime Transparency Initiative analysis based on satellite imagery, China has built more infrastructure on artificial islands in the disputed South China Sea in the past year, including underground tunnels and radar installations, even as it has sought to repair relations with other claimants, as the Wall Street Journal’s Jeremy Page reports (https://www.wsj.com/articles/as-china-courts-neighbors-new-images-show-more-building-in-disputed-waters-1513270862?utm_source=CSIS+All&utm_campaign=50b6314a62-EMAIL_CAMPAIGN_2017_12_14&utm_medium=email&utm_term=0_f326fc46b6-50b6314a62-145367789) . Source: CNN (http://www.cnn.com/2017/12/14/politics/russia-putin-press-conference-trump-intl/index.html?utm_source=CSIS+All&utm_campaign=50b6314a62-EMAIL_CAMPAIGN_2017_12_14&utm_medium=email&utm_term=0_f326fc46b6-50b6314a62-145367789) . ** iDeas Lab ------------------------------------------------------------ Die Welt In the South China Sea this past year, Beijing carried out most of its construction in the disputed Spratly Islands. This photo of Fiery Cross Reef (https://amti.csis.org/constructive-year-chinese-building/?utm_source=CSIS+All&utm_campaign=50b6314a62-EMAIL_CAMPAIGN_2017_12_14&utm_medium=email&utm_term=0_f326fc46b6-50b6314a62-145367789) shows the significant infrastructure upgrades covering about 110,000 square meters.
